Fixing a Problematic Interchange in Neo South Auckland  #citiesskylines2

The video extract addresses the issue of a city outgrowing its infrastructure, particularly focusing on the traffic problems in Neo South Auckland, originating from an outdated motorway interchange. Possible solutions are discussed, including replacing the interchange and compensatory housing development. However, the resulting traffic issue shift indicates further infrastructural upgrades are needed.
